Output babdda250aa5256af9c5ea611c671915769328b0a1015d159c55ba8de199ad25:1
- value
- 267586
- script pubkey
- OP_0 OP_PUSHBYTES_20 3128ac1b29e38f6d63323e88c1c83a03edda7cc4
- address
- bc1qxy52cxefuw8k6cej86yvrjp6q0ka5lxyz5jcej
- transaction
- babdda250aa5256af9c5ea611c671915769328b0a1015d159c55ba8de199ad25
- spent
- true